Isar Aerospace Completes First Successful Spectrum Flight

Isar Aerospace has completed the first successful flight of its Spectrum rocket, deploying five CubeSats into low Earth orbit.

German launch services provider Isar Aerospace has completed the first successful launch of its Spectrum rocket, deploying five CubeSats into low Earth orbit. The mission marked the first time a privately funded European orbital rocket had successfully reached orbit and the first successful orbital launch from continental Europe.

The Spectrum rocket lifted off from Andøya Spaceport in Norway at 20:12 UTC on 5 September. The mission’s livestream ended 18 minutes after liftoff following an expected loss of signal from the onboard cameras. Before losing the live feed, the rocket had successfully completed stage separation, upper-stage ignition, fairing deployment, and upper-stage engine cutoff. The mission’s final updates were shared on Isar Aerospace’s X account.

After a circularisation burn, the company announced at 10:14 UTC that all five CubeSats aboard the rocket had been successfully deployed.

We achieved within a few years what had taken the European space industry decades before,” said Isar Aerospace CEO Daniel Metzler. “Europe now has sovereign access to space. We have entered into a new chapter for European spaceflight. I am incredibly proud of our team, that has made this success story from Europe possible. We will now focus on rapidly scaling launch vehicle production, deliver on our order pipeline, and meet surging global demand.”

The successful launch of the second Spectrum flight follows a series of aborted attempts dating back to January. An initial attempt was called off due to a pressurisation valve issue, while a March campaign was first delayed by poor weather and later scrubbed after an unauthorised boat entered the exclusion zone. An April attempt was halted because of a leak in a composite overwrapped pressure vessel, and another attempt in June was called off after the company detected off-nominal behaviour in the rocket’s fluid systems.

In January, the company said its next five Spectrum rockets were in various stages of production. In a preflight statement, it also said production at its new headquarters was “starting.” The new facility is expected to eventually support the production of up to 40 rockets per year. Both its work on preparing several flights in advance and its expansion are intended to support the company’s transition from its now-completed qualification flight to operational missions, allowing it to begin addressing a growing order backlog.
